How they compare

Slovenia currently reports 48.08 billion constant LCU against 39.78 billion constant LCU in Oman, a difference of 8.30 billion constant LCU.

That makes Slovenia's figure about 1.2 times Oman's.

Across all 28 years both countries report, Slovenia has been ahead every year.

Globally, Oman ranks 147th and Slovenia ranks 144th of 197 countries.

Gross value added at basic prices reflects the price of products receivable by the producer exclusive of taxes payable on products and inclusive of subsidies receivable on products, less intermediate consumption valued at purchasers' prices. This indicator is expressed in constant prices, meaning the series has been adjusted to account for price changes over time. The reference year for this adjustment varies by country. This series is expressed in local currency units.
